On behalf of the organizers of the Climate Engineering Conference 2014 I am 
pleased to announce that all of our conference videos are now available 
online for public consumption. They can be found on youtube, as well as on 
the following page of the CEC14 website: 
http://www.ce-conference.org/conference-videos

The videos include a short film, a welcome speech by State Secretary Georg 
Schutte of the German Federal Ministry of Education and Research and a 
number of planel discussions on topics ranging from the meaning of nature 
in the anthropocene to the role of writers in communicating about climate 
engineering to the general public. There are also a number of videos 
covering sessions such as lunchtime discussions on moral hazard and climate 
engineering politics, a presentation by an artist on his 'cloud city' 
design, and an ad-hoc town hall meeting which was called by the organizers 
to serve as a platform for discussion of a pair of the statements which 
were distributed at the event. We hope that these 14 videos, on top of the 
24 existing video interviews also found on the CEC14 website provide a 
useful resource and an important placekeeper for the community moving 
forward.
